In Response To: Where on the Halo is Captain Keyes? (SonGoharotto) On further thought, I'm inclined to disagree that any ambiguity exists. The question of how Keyes found the "cache" is, of course, never explored in Halo 1. However, looking at the dialogue between TSC and 343GS, I think it's fairly blatantly obvious that Keyes was headed to the swamp. Basically, paraphrased: Keyes: Hey I'm headed somewhere. I may be out of contact when I get there.
Foe Hammer: We've lost contact with the captain. His ship might be out of range, or suffering equipment problems.
*Much time passes* Foe Hammer: The last transmission from the Captain's dropship was from this area. That was over 12 hours ago.
//===== At any rate, the only thing you gain from retconning the original game is a Hornet boss battle, which seems unnecessary, like it's bloating a level that was intended to be a quaint morning-esque opener to act 2; AotCR is the grand action. Not to mention, you've lost the awesome pelican tunnel shot with the light from above, which is probably one of the coolest-looking moments in the series.
